Nitros9 for the masses (was) Re: [Coco] COCO4 Emulator

Glen VanDenBiggelaar glenvdb at hotmail.com
Sun May 7 18:06:06 EDT 2006


I don't understand, I am I missing something? I just got a disk from Rasisys
(microware) a few months back (still haven't had a chance to load it up) for
OS-9 on X86 you can get an evaluation cd for free  http://tinyurl.com/kphyr
is the link for the product sheet.


PRODUCT OVERVIEW

Microware Enhanced OS-9 for X86 is an integrated system software and
development tool package designed specifically for today's X86 and Pentium
class processors. These products easily install under Windows 95/98/NT to
facilitate the creation, download and execution of real-time application
software running OS-9.

OS-9 for Embedded Systems
OS-9 for X86 is a licensed product that includes a development environment,
run-time binary software image, and driver sources for custom X86 and
Pentium hardware platform development.

OS-9 Board Level Solution
The X86 Board Level Solution (BLS) provides a complete OS-9 run-time and
development environment for immediate application development targeting X86
and Pentium platforms.

PersonalJavaT Technology
Microware offers an enhanced and optimized implementations of Sun's
PersonalJava environment, enabling the overlay of important JavaT based
communications technologies like JAIN (Java for Advanced Intelligent Network
peripherals), JINI (network connection technology), and JDMK (Java Dynamic
Management Kit).

HawkEyeR Visualization Tool
HawkEye is Microware's real-time visualization tool designed for debugging
and performance tuning. It captures all the events that pass through the
OS-9 kernel and displays them on a timeline. Many bugs are easily attacked
with a conventional debugger, but some are timing dependent or involve
interactions between multiple processes. HawkEye collects information from a
system running at nearly full speed so it can capture the events surrounding
a timing-dependent bug.

Not only does HawkEye capture events relating to the processes and interrupt
service routines in the system, it also breaks them out by process and
explicitly draws interactions such as signals and locks. This graphical
presentation helps the user see the bugs immediately.

HawkEye complements the HawkT statistical profiler. Using the Pentium's
high-resolution timing facility, HawkEye accurately positions events on a
timeline. This makes it easy to see where the system is spending time. The
Hawk profiler shows where time is spent over a long period, while HawkEye
shows the details of performance over critical intervals.

PCAT, STPC, and MediaGX Support
Based on the technically superior OS-9 real-time operating system, Enhanced
OS-9 for X86 provides a drop-in system software solution. OS-9 for X86
supports all popular PCAT,STPC, and MediaGX devices, to address the
communications, connectivity, user interface, and storage requirements of
communications, imaging, industrial control and similar intelligent systems.

HawkT Integrated Development Environment (IDE)
Enhanced OS-9 for X86 provides an open environment for resident and
networked application development. Microware Hawk IDE is designed to
increase the efficiency of development under OS-9. Hawk's highly integrated
tool set simplifies and automates the tasks of creating, debugging,
analyzing and managing complex real-time software development projects. Hawk
also provides robust productivity tools to create X86 system images for
Flash, ROM or disk. Once your application is complete, Microware provides
flexible licensing options allowing you to easily and affordably distribute
to your market.

This combination of a proven OS-9 system software base, a robust development
tool set and drop-in device support for PCAT, STPC, and MediaGX offers
integrators and manufacturers the advantage of Rapid Application Development
(RAD) for real-time systems.

PRODUCT FEATURES

OS-9 Kernel
The OS-9 kernel provides a secure, process-based, multi-tasking environment
for embedded systems. OS-9's use of position-independent, reentrant code
modules allow the kernel to dynamically load application and/or system
modules at run time. This capability enables system designers to add,
replace and implement software modules across the network during development
or in the field.


SoftStaxT Communications Framework
Microware's SoftStax networking solution builds on the OS-9 I/O framework to
provide a high-performance communications subsystem that supports a wide
variety of standard and custom networking protocols. Applications written to
SoftStax can run over any supported protocol and are network independent.

MAUIR Embedded Multimedia Support
Microware MAUI graphics solution provides a rich set of text, drawing and
animation services with windowing, clipping, and inking services to support
the graphical interface. The small and fast graphics subsystem takes
advantage of the real-time design features of OS-9.

Serial/Parallel I/O
The Sequential Character File Manager (SCF) I/O subsystem handles basic
character oriented I/O devices, such as serial ports, parallel ports and
modems. It also functions as the input path for a variety of MAUI devices,
such as keypads, mice and touchscreens.

Storage I/O
The Random Block File Manager (RBF) I/O subsystem implements a hierarchical,
UNIX-like file system for data storage. Enhanced OS-9 for X86 includes a RAM
disk device driver for OEMs whose devices require temporary storage during
operation.

PCMCIA
Enhanced OS-9 for X86 features PCMCIA technologies to support a variety of
popular PCMCIA devices including modems, ATA flash and hard disks, 8250
serial devices, Ethernet and more.

PC/104 and PC/104+
Microware provides complete access for reference hardware which supports
PC/104 and PC/104+ interfaces, allowing users to expand board functionality
with popular ISA and PCI based PC/104(+) devices.

Super I/O
Enhanced OS-9 for X86 supports the standard PCAT, STPC and MediaGX
compatible I/O, including floppy, IDE hard disks, keyboard, mouse, serial
and parallel ports.

OS-9 Configuration Wizard
The OS-9 configuration wizard provides a graphical user interface which
simplifies the sometimes complex task of configuring and building system
images. Simply point and click for networking, TCP/IP configuration,
graphics, debugging, and the wizard automatically creates a software image
for your target.
Enhanced OS-9 for X86 contains the following software integrated on a single
CD-ROM:

OS-9 RTOS
MAUI multimedia I/O system
SoftStax communications framework
BSD v4.4 TCP/UDP/IP LAN networking
Sample application source code
Finished ported boot image for reference platform(s)
Device driver source (in licensed package only)
OS-9 configuration wizard
Microware Hawk IDE including:
Premia's CodewrightT code editor
Source code browser
Project manager
Ultra C/C++ Compiler
Hawk system-and-user-state debugger
Resident tool set
On-line help
SYSTEM REQUIREMENTS

Host Development System

MicrosoftR Windows 95, 98, 2000, NT, or Me
Pentium processor
128 MB RAM (for Windows 2000 and Me)
150-650 MB free disk space (depends on installation)
Internet Explorer 4.0 or greater (Windows 95 and NT also require Service Pak
2)
CD-ROM Drive (8X or better)
Ethernet networking (optional, but recommended)
Target System

Standard PCAT,STPC, MediaGX or compatible system
386 or higher CPU
At least two megabytes of system RAM
Standard PC style 3.5 inch floppy
VGA card and keyboard or 16550 compatible serial port
Ethernet networking (optional, but recommended)
The X86 release includes everything required to create OS-9 boot media using
standard 3.5 inch floppies. For embedded system, the floppy device may be
removed once the target system has been prepared.
HARDWARE SUPPORT

Ethernet Controllers


3COM PCI series
3COM ISA Etherlink III
3COM Etherlink III PC Card
DEC 21140
IntelR Pro100 Series
Realtek RTL8139A
SMC 91C94/96
LAN79C961/AM79C973
NE2000 (PCI)
NE2000 (ISA)
NE2000 PCMCIA (PC Card)
Spectrum24 Wireless Card
Netgear FA311/FA312
Cirrus Logic CS8900 (ISA)
MAUI VGA Support


Standard VESA (INT 10h) driver (gx_vesa)
Linear mode VESA (INT 10h) driver (gx_vesal)
High color VESA (INT 10h) driver (gx_vesah)
Liner mode, high color VESA (INT 10h) driver (gx_vesalh)
MediaGX onchip (gx_mediagx) *MediaGX only
MediaGX onchip (high color gx_mediagxh) *MediaGX only
Generic VGA mode 13 (320x200x8bpp)
Generic VGA mode 12 & "X" (640x480x4bpp & 360x480x8bpp)
Cirrus Alpine Series - CL-GD5434, CL-GD5480 etc. (up to 1024x768x24bpp)
*PCAT only
ISA banked
Sequential Device Support


VGA Graphics / Keyboard
Serial Mouse
PS2 Mouse
16550 Serial
Digiboard
HostessI
LavaPort-Quad (Lava PCI QUAD card)
Parallel Printer
Physical Disk Media


IDE Standard
PCMCIA IDE
IDE Standard
DiskOnChip
DiskOnChip Descriptors
PCAT Style Floppy
Floppy Descriptors
Symbios 810, 810A, 825, 825A and 875 PCI SCSI controllers - Wide, Ultra and
Ultra Wide
Diamond FirePort20 and FirePort40 - Wide, Ultra and Ultra Wide
Adaptec 1540/1542 ISA
Adaptec 2940, 2940U and 2940UW
SCSI Descriptors
System Devices


Real Time Clock
Additional Devices


PPP and SLIP
-Glen

--






More information about the Coco mailing list